Roger Lee Steege, a beloved figure who brought calmness, care, and love to those around him, passed away on April 22, 2025, in Thornton, Colorado. Born on October 23, 1938, in Iowa, Roger lived a life marked by a deep appreciation for the beauty of the world and the people it holds.
Roger was known for his patience and his helpful nature, always ready to lend a hand or offer a kind word. He took immense pleasure in the simple joys of life, often found driving through the mountains, capturing their grandeur through his photography. His love for nature went hand in hand with his dedication to his home, where he found solace in painting rooms and tending to his yard, creating a welcoming space for family and friends alike.
At the heart of Roger's joy was his loyal dog, a constant companion on his many adventures. He approached each day with a loving spirit, taking care of not just his beautiful home but also nurturing bonds with those fortunate enough to know him.
Roger is survived by his son Todd and his brother Daryl, who will carry forward his legacy of love and kindness. He was predeceased by his cherished wife Linda, whose memory remained a guiding light in his life.
As we reflect on the memories of Roger, we will always remember him getting ready for his trips to the mountains and the warmth he brought to our lives. His gentle presence will be missed deeply, but the love he shared will continue to resonate in the hearts of those he touched.
